What Services Do Concrete Companies Offer?

Concrete Pouring

Concrete companies can pour several types of structures, such as new patios and driveways. First, the company selects a durable concrete mix suited to Philadelphia's humidity and temperature. After deciding on the proper type of concrete to use, the contractors will pour the concrete. Techniques such as vibration strengthen the concrete by eliminating air bubbles.

Concrete Cleaning

Concrete cleaners use several methods to refresh your concrete, such as scrubbing, cleaning solutions, and pressure washing. Cleaning makes your concrete look better and last longer.

Concrete Sealing

A concrete sealant adds a protective layer on concrete that blocks water and UV radiation from penetrating the concrete. Sealing improves your concrete's appearance and longevity, saving you money on repair costs. It’s important to hire a professional to seal concrete, as an expert can guarantee the sealant goes on evenly and adheres properly.

Concrete Reinforcement

Concrete reinforcement involves placing steel bars or meshes before pouring the concrete. The added reinforcement withstands stress from heavy loads and vibrations.

Concrete Repair

Factors such as weather and normal wear gradually compromise concrete. This can lead to problems ranging from minor cracks to large chunks breaking off. A concrete professional can fix damaged driveways, walkways, and more. Contractors repair damage using various techniques, including patching, resurfacing, rebar replacement, and epoxy injections.

Cost of Concrete Services in Philadelphia

Concrete pricing in the Philadelphia area varies based on your project's size, complexity, location on your property. Typical costs range between $101 and $113* per cubic yard, according to industry data.

Project$ Range
Patio$1,716 - $5,361
Driveway$4,289 - $8,042
Foundation Repair$2,681 - $8,042
Retaining Wall$14 - $18 per sq face ft
General Repair$447 - $2,234

*Costs sourced from multiple 2022 reports, including those from Concrete Network and LawnStarter.

How To Choose a Concrete Professional

Review Portfolios

Request a portfolio of a provider’s past work. The contractor's history can help you determine whether you'd like to work with them or not.

Check Licensing and Insurance

A license is not required by the state of Pennsylvania to carry out concrete work, but may be required locally. Always check that your provider is properly bonded and insured, in case any injuries or property damage happen during the job.

Look for Trade Group Memberships

Check to see if your contractor is a member of any trade organizations, such as the American Concrete Pavement Association (ACPA) or the American Society of Concrete Contractors (ASCC). Membership in these groups typically indicates a high standard of work and commitment to continued education.

Read Customer Reviews

Read customer reviews on sites such as Trustpilot and the Better Business Bureau (BBB). Companies with a long history of satisfied customers tend to provide high-quality work and customer service. You can also ask friends, family, and neighbors for recommendations.

Compare Multiple Quotes

Getting itemized estimates from a minimum of three contractors will help you find the best price for your project. Make sure the quotes break down both labor and material costs, and be wary of anyone giving very high or low estimates.

Ask About Warranties

Quality concrete companies should stand behind their work with warranties. Ask what warranties your provider offers for both labor and materials. Make sure to get all warranty information in writing.

Concrete and cement are not the same thing, but the terms are often used interchangeably. Cement is a component of concrete. Cement and water form a paste which is then combined with aggregates like sand or gravel to make concrete.
